vue cli是干什么
-
Vue CLI是一个基于Vue.js开发的命令行工具,主要用于快速搭建和开发Vue.js项目。它提供了一套完整的项目脚手架,包括构建、测试、部署等功能,使开发者能够更加专注于业务逻辑的编写,提高项目开发效率。
具体来说,Vue CLI提供了以下主要功能:
-
创建项目:Vue CLI可以快速生成一个基于Vue.js的项目结构。开发者只需要通过一条命令即可创建初始的项目文件,包括一些必要的配置文件和目录结构。
-
开发服务器:Vue CLI内置了一个开发服务器,可以在本地快速启动和预览开发中的Vue.js应用。开发者可以通过浏览器访问该服务器,实时查看应用的效果,并进行调试。
-
构建打包:Vue CLI提供了一套完善的构建打包工具。开发者可以通过简单的命令对项目进行打包,生成用于生产环境的静态文件。该静态文件可以被部署到任何支持静态文件的服务器上。
-
插件扩展:Vue CLI支持插件扩展机制,开发者可以通过安装插件来增加额外的功能和特性。这些插件可以用于自定义项目配置、添加新的构建功能、集成第三方库等。
总之,Vue CLI是一个非常强大且易用的工具,它大大简化了Vue.js项目的开发流程,提高了开发效率,同时也为开发者提供了更多的灵活性和可扩展性。无论是初学者还是有经验的开发者,都可以通过Vue CLI来快速搭建并开发Vue.js项目。
1年前 -
-
Vue CLI是一个基于Vue.js的脚手架工具,用于快速搭建Vue项目的开发环境。它是一个完整的开发工具链,包含了构建、运行和测试等功能,使得开发者能够更加高效地开发Vue应用。
以下是Vue CLI的五个主要功能:
-
项目搭建:Vue CLI能够创建一个全新的Vue项目。它提供了一个交互式的命令行界面,开发者可以通过选择预定义的配置选项来创建项目,也可以自定义配置。Vue CLI会自动构建项目的目录结构,生成一些基础的文件和配置,并安装必要的依赖。
-
本地开发服务器:Vue CLI包含一个本地开发服务器,可以通过
npm run serve命令启动。开发者可以在开发服务器上实时预览应用的效果,对代码进行调试和修改。开发服务器还支持热重载,当代码发生变化时,浏览器会自动刷新页面,从而加快开发周期。 -
生产环境打包:Vue CLI可以将开发好的Vue应用打包成静态文件,用于部署到生产环境。开发者可以通过
npm run build命令进行打包,Vue CLI会根据配置对源代码进行优化和压缩,生成最终的构建文件。打包后的文件可以通过简单的HTTP服务器进行部署,使得用户能够访问和使用应用。 -
插件系统:Vue CLI采用插件系统,可以通过安装插件来扩展其功能。开发者可以自行开发和安装插件,用于增加Vue CLI的能力。Vue CLI的插件生态系统非常丰富,开发者可以找到各种针对不同需求的插件,如移动端适配插件、UI框架插件等。
-
配置管理:Vue CLI提供了一套配置管理方案,允许开发者自定义项目的配置。通过配置,开发者可以修改Webpack的配置、配置环境变量、配置代理等。Vue CLI将配置文件抽取到一个单独的文件中,使得开发者能够更加方便地管理配置,并有能力修改配置以满足项目需求。
1年前 -
-
Vue CLI是一个用于快速开发Vue.js应用的脚手架工具。它提供了一组命令行工具,以帮助开发者创建、构建和部署Vue.js项目。
Vue CLI的主要功能包括:
-
创建Vue项目:Vue CLI可以通过简单的命令行操作创建一个新的Vue项目。它提供了一个交互式的界面,允许开发者选择使用的特性和插件,从而根据需求自定义项目的初始配置。
-
开发服务器:Vue CLI可以在本地启动一个开发服务器,在开发过程中实时预览应用程序的效果。它支持热重载,可以在保存文件时自动更新页面,提供更流畅和高效的开发体验。
-
构建项目:Vue CLI可以通过一条命令进行项目的打包构建。它使用Webpack作为默认的打包工具,并通过插件系统提供了一些常用的构建配置。开发者可以根据需要进行自定义配置,包括文件路径、文件名、代码压缩等。
-
插件系统:Vue CLI的插件系统允许开发者通过安装插件的方式扩展和定制项目的功能。它提供了一些常用的插件,如路由、状态管理、CSS预处理器等,可以根据需求进行选择和安装。
-
项目部署:Vue CLI提供了一些命令行工具,可以帮助开发者将项目部署到云平台或服务器上。它提供了一些默认的部署配置,并支持自定义配置,以满足不同的部署需求。
使用Vue CLI开发Vue.js应用的流程通常包括以下步骤:
-
安装Vue CLI:通过命令行工具全局安装Vue CLI,可以在终端中执行
npm install -g @vue/cli来进行安装。 -
创建项目:使用
vue create命令来创建一个新的Vue项目。这个命令会启动一个交互式的界面,可以选择需要的项目特性和插件,或者使用已有的预设配置。 -
运行开发服务器:使用
npm run serve命令来启动开发服务器,实时预览应用程序的效果。默认情况下,开发服务器会监听本地的localhost:8080端口。 -
开发和调试:在项目目录中编辑代码文件,开发和调试应用程序。每当文件保存时,开发服务器会自动更新页面,查看效果。可以在浏览器中打开DevTools,对应的文件和行号,以方便调试。
-
构建项目:使用
npm run build命令进行项目的打包构建。打包后的文件会生成在项目目录中的dist文件夹中。 -
部署项目:将构建后的文件部署到云平台或服务器上。可以使用
npm run deploy命令,根据配置将项目部署到指定的目标地址。
总之,Vue CLI是一个强大的开发工具,可以提高Vue.js应用的开发效率和质量。通过它提供的命令行工具和插件系统,开发者可以快速搭建和扩展Vue项目,并进行开发、调试和部署。
1年前 -